[QUOTE=X6ZioN6X;40494762]I'm sorry, what? I don't understand.[/QUOTE] The developer has either one heck of an obsession or is putting hitchhiker's guide to the galaxy references everywhere. In the book(and movie) the number 42 represents The Answer to the Ultimate Question of Life, the Universe, and Everything. In every message sent by the game and the server, there's always the byte 0x2a which is 42. This is intentional since it's hardcoded. The default port of the server is 4242 and one of the game's error codes is -4242.

[QUOTE=Deiru;40495740]Is there anyway you can stop people from using your ship? Just had someone try and steal mine for no reason.[/QUOTE] Get a faction module, stick it on your ship and make sure you're in a faction. Then just press R on the module and the ship should become faction locked as far as I know.
